This Sunday’s Half-Plate: As a congregation, we have made a multi-year commitment to help support a class of students in the “I Have a Dream” program, which works to motivate and empower children from low-income communities to reach their education and career goals by providing a long-term intervention program of mentoring, tutoring, and cultural enrichment.
